Rectangular diamond … WebApr 5, 2024 · The round brilliant cut is by far the most popular diamond shape available. As we mentioned in our round cut diamond buying guide, diamonds in this shape account for approximately 75% of all diamonds sold worldwide. Round cut diamonds are the most expensive diamond shape.
